Australia gives AFP heads up on nuclear submarine deal

MANILA, Philippines---Australia's military chief called his Philippine counterpart on Monday (March 13) to inform him of Canberra's procurement of nuclear-powered submarines from Washington, the Armed Forces of the Philippines (AFP) said on Tuesday (March 14). The call came ahead of the launch of the submarine deal in San Diego, California in a ceremony led by US President Joe Biden, Australian Prime Minister Anthony Albenese and UK Prime Minister Rishi Sunak. Biden said at the ceremony that the submarine deal was part of the Australia-UK-US (AUKUS) pact to maintain stability in the Indo-Pacific region.
